What Is The Purpose Of Mowing Grass?

In terms of lawn maintenance and landscaping, cutting the grass serves various key purposes, including the following:

  • Aesthetic Appeal: One of the primary reasons for mowing grass is to enhance the visual appeal of a lawn. Regular mowing helps maintain a neat and well-groomed appearance, contributing to an overall attractive landscape.
  • Stimulation of Growth: Mowing stimulates the growth of grass. When the tips of the grass blades are cut, it encourages lateral shoot production, resulting in a denser, healthier lawn.
  • Control of Weed Growth: Regular mowing helps control the growth of weeds. By cutting down weed seedlings and preventing them from reaching maturity, mowing contributes to a more weed-free lawn.
  • Disease Prevention: Proper mowing practices can help prevent certain lawn diseases. For example, removing excess moisture by cutting the grass at the right height reduces the risk of fungal diseases.
  • Improved Nutrient Absorption: Mowing ensures that sunlight can reach the lower parts of the grass, promoting photosynthesis and aiding in nutrient absorption. This is crucial for the overall health and vitality of the grass.
  • Even Growth and Appearance: Regular mowing helps achieve an even and consistent height across the lawn. This uniformity contributes to a more polished and well-maintained look.
  • Prevention of Scalping: Mowing at the proper height prevents scalping, which occurs when too much of the grass blade is removed in a single cutting. Scalping can stress the grass and make it more susceptible to diseases.
  • Promotion of Drought Resistance: Keeping the grass at an optimal height through regular mowing helps develop a more robust root system. This enhanced root system contributes to better drought resistance as the grass is better able to access water deep in the soil.
  • Enhanced Air Circulation: Mowing ensures that air circulates freely around the grass plants. This helps prevent thatch buildup and promotes a healthier environment for the grass.
  • Time and Resource Efficiency: Regular mowing, done at the appropriate intervals, allows for efficient lawn maintenance. It prevents overgrowth, reducing the time and resources required for subsequent mowing sessions.

Is It Good To Hire A Lawn Moving Maintenance?

There are a variety of advantages to using a professional lawn mowing service, and they all rely on your individual needs and preferences. Some potential benefits include the following:

  • Time Savings: Lawn maintenance can be time-consuming, especially if you have a large yard. Hiring professionals allows you to reclaim your time for other activities, as they efficiently handle the mowing and related tasks.
  • Expertise and Experience: Professional lawn care services often have experienced and knowledgeable staff who understand the specific needs of different types of grass and soil. They can provide expert advice on optimal mowing practices, fertilization, and overall lawn health.
  • Consistent and Regular Maintenance: Lawn care services typically offer regular maintenance schedules, ensuring that your lawn is consistently mowed at the appropriate intervals. This consistency contributes to the health and appearance of the grass.
  • Equipment and Tools: Professional lawn care services come equipped with the necessary tools and equipment for efficient and effective mowing. This can save you the cost and hassle of purchasing, storing, and maintaining your equipment.
  • Improved Curb Appeal: Regular, well-executed lawn maintenance enhances the curb appeal of your property. A neatly mowed lawn contributes to a well-groomed and attractive exterior, which can be especially important for homeowners looking to maintain or increase property value.
  • Customized Services: Lawn care services often tailor their services to meet the specific needs of your lawn. They can provide additional services such as fertilization, weed control, and aeration based on the condition of your grass and soil.
  • Conservation of Energy: Mowing a lawn, especially a large one, can be physically demanding. Hiring professionals allows you to conserve your energy and avoid the physical exertion associated with lawn maintenance.
  • Year-Round Care: Many lawn care services offer comprehensive year-round care, addressing seasonal needs such as winterization and spring preparation. This ensures that your lawn remains healthy and vibrant throughout the year.

While it’s true that hiring a lawn mowing maintenance service has many benefits, it’s also important to think about the money you’ll have to spend. To save money, you should compare the time and effort required to maintain your lawn on your own with the cost of hiring a professional service. Doing it yourself can save you money and be gratifying if you have the time and knowledge to devote to your lawn.
